Jean Roussel
Jean Roussel - used with permission
Basic information
Birth name: Jean Alain Roussel
Birth date: 1951
Origin: Port Louis, Mauritius
Occupation(s): Musician, Composer, Producer, Arranger
Associated acts: Cat Stevens, Bob Marley, The Police
Official website: http://www.jean-roussel.org/

In January 1981 Jean Roussel recorded the demo version of Every Little Thing She Does Is Magic with Sting at Le Studio in Morin Heights near Montreal.

They played all of the instruments, basses, guitars, synths, marimbas pianos , clavinets etc... and Sting sang.

The song was destined for Sting's first solo album.

Several months later Jean Roussel got a call in Montreal (where he was still living at the time) from Sting and Miles Copeland to fly ASAP to Monserrat, to re-record the title with Sting and the other two members of the band.

They worked on the song for about a week, and none of the versions recorded were anywhere as good as the demo...

Finally Sting decided to use the original demo - and the version that is on the group's album is the exact original demo which Sting & Jean Roussel recorded, with Stewart's drums replacing the drum machine used on the demo and Andy's additional guitar parts.
